首页| 论坛| 消息

标题:qt-opensource-windows-x86-msvc2010-5.2.1.exe的WebView不能用
作者:zamxqun
日期:2014-04-16 11:45
内容:

安装之后,使用了一个简单的例子程序,无法打开网页,安装openssl也不行。
import QtQuick 2.0import QtQuick.Controls 1.0import QtWebKit 3.0ScrollView {width: 1280height: 720WebView {id: webviewurl: "http://qt-project.org"anchors.fill: parentonNavigationRequested: {// detect URL scheme prefix, most likely an external linkvar schemaRE = /^\w+:/;if (schemaRE.test(request.url)) {request.action = WebView.AcceptRequest;} else {request.action = WebView.IgnoreRequest;// delegate request.url here}}}}我是win7 32位,装了vs2010


#1 [nuanbing222 04-16 14:24]
你好,是不是import QtWebKit 报错?如果是的话,可以在Qt的安装目录中找到import文件夹,将其中的QtWebKit中的QtWebKit.dll文件拷贝到你的qml目录下,通过修改qmldir文件进行dll导入,这样就可以了,我之前也是同样的问题。
#2 [zamxqun 04-16 17:27]
应该不是找不到webkit.dll。没有报相关的错误,就是一片白,没反应,信息窗口没有信息。

回复 发表
主题 版块